tet.
Original hand-related products centered on gloves in Higashikagawa City, Kagawa Prefecture, Japan. In 2016, tet. was launched as a new project from Higashikagawa City in Kagawa Prefecture, Japan's largest glove production area, which boasts a 90% share of the domestic glove production market.
Based on the diverse technologies rooted in the production area, the company plans and sells a variety of gloves. The brand name was chosen because gloves are produced through very delicate handwork, focusing on the "hand" that produces everything, with the idea of conveying the various stories that spread beyond the "hand" and the "hand".

Higher heat resistance
Kevlar®, a para-aramid fiber with high strength, high elastic modulus, abrasion resistance, cut resistance, heat resistance, etc., which is widely used in fields requiring high protective performance, such as bulletproof vests, stab-proof gloves, helmets, and firefighting uniforms, is used for the parts that come in contact with tools, and has a thermal decomposition start temperature of approximately 400°C (*1). (*2).
The core fabric is made by bonding Bemberg®, which has high moisture absorption and desorption properties, with cotton knit. In addition to improving the insulation effect and maintaining operability without becoming too thick, it also improves fabric strength by preventing fraying.
*1 This is the temperature at which the material begins to decompose due to heat; please note that it does not mean that you can work with your hands at temperatures up to 400℃.
*2 Please be careful of discoloration and strength deterioration caused by ultraviolet rays.
